THE TIBETAN COMMUNITY OF NEW YORK AND NEW JERSEY INC, founded in 2002, is a community nonprofit in the Education sector that reported $1.2M in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ue surged 21%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. The organization ran a surplus of $313K, a strong 26% operating margin.

Mission

PROMOTE TIBETAN CULTURE, LANGUAGE, HISTORY, CUSTOMS AND TRADITIONS.
